Sounds very much like the steering column is loose on the rack.

The bottom of the steering colum slides over a splined shaft sticking up from the rack. The column is split at the lower end and clamped tight onto the rack with a pinch bolt. I'd check this first before diving under the car, especially as you'll have to remove this bolt to fit a new rack anyway.

has a steering column drop bracket been fitted?

it could be that the teeth inside the steering column that have worn and its just turning on the pinch bolt. this happened to mine as the steering column had been lowered and the u-bolts hadn't been loosened before tilting the column.

so take off the column, and check the teeth on it...
